DayThemLogo
Lọc thêm

Tài liệu theo ngànhLập trình

Tài liệu theo môn1 môn 1 lớp

Đọc tài liệu môn backend lớp phoenix trọn bộ không giới hạn

Không tìm thấy tên tài liệu tương ứng
not found assignment

Tìm kiếm tài liệu backend và khám phá kiến thức lập trình hiệu quả

Các tài liệu về backend lập trình ngày càng trở nên phổ biến và hữu ích cho những ai muốn mở rộng kiến thức trong ngành lập trình. Với đa dạng chủ đề và trình độ học, người học có thể dễ dàng tìm được tài liệu phù hợp với nhu cầu của mình để nâng cao kỹ năng và tiếp thu kiến thức.

Khám phá backend với Phoenix và những điều cần biết

Backend Phoenix là một framework mạnh mẽ giúp phát triển ứng dụng web. Nó sử dụng ngôn ngữ lập trình Elixir, nổi bật với khả năng xử lý đồng thời, giúp tăng hiệu suất và khả năng mở rộng cho ứng dụng. Chọn tài liệu chất lượng về Phoenix có thể giúp bạn nắm được những khái niệm cơ bản từ cấu trúc ứng dụng, cách quản lý database đến xây dựng API cho web. Việc học tập từ tài liệu có ví dụ thực tiễn sẽ giúp bạn nhận diện và áp dụng hiệu quả vào dự án của mình. Tài liệu này cung cấp các phương pháp lập trình tốt nhất, từ cách sử dụng router, định tuyến, cho đến làm việc với Phoenix Contexts và các thư viện hỗ trợ khác. Hãy theo dõi các module trong tài liệu để có cái nhìn tổng quan hơn về quá trình phát triển ứng dụng backend với Phoenix.

Những kỹ năng quan trọng khi học backend lập trình

Khi học backend lập trình, người học cần trang bị cho mình những kiến thức và kỹ năng cá biệt không chỉ về ngôn ngữ lập trình mà còn cách quản lý dữ liệu và thị trường công nghệ hiện tại. Một số tài liệu sẽ giúp bạn phát triển những kỹ năng cần thiết để đáp ứng yêu cầu của ngành nghề.

Kỹ năng phát triển API hiệu quả

API (Application Programming Interface) là một thành phần quan trọng trong phát triển ứng dụng backend, nơi các ứng dụng có thể giao tiếp với nhau. Hiểu rõ về cách thiết kế, triển khai và vận hành API không chỉ giúp bạn xây dựng ứng dụng một cách linh hoạt mà còn là yêu cầu cơ bản trong bất kỳ dự án nào. Tài liệu có thể hướng dẫn bạn từ các khái niệm cơ bản nhất cho đến các phương pháp nâng cao, như RESTful API hay GraphQL. Bạn cũng cần quen thuộc với việc xử lý các yêu cầu HTTP, trả về mã trạng thái phù hợp và xử lý lỗi một cách hiệu quả. Kỹ năng này sẽ giúp bạn tạo ra các dịch vụ dễ truy cập và tối ưu hóa trải nghiệm cho người sử dụng.

Làm việc với cơ sở dữ liệu

Backend lập trình không thể thiếu việc quản lý cơ sở dữ liệu. Học cách thiết kế, triển khai và tối ưu hóa cơ sở dữ liệu là rất quan trọng. Từ việc hiểu các loại cơ sở dữ liệu như SQL và NoSQL, đến việc thực hiện các phép toán cơ bản như CRUD (Create, Read, Update, Delete), tất cả đều cần phải được thực hành thông qua tài liệu. Điều này không chỉ giúp bạn nắm vững cách lưu trữ và truy xuất dữ liệu mà còn cho phép bạn có cái nhìn sâu hơn về kiến trúc của ứng dụng mà bạn đang làm việc. Tài liệu cung cấp hướng dẫn chi tiết về các hệ quản trị cơ sở dữ liệu phổ biến như MySQL, PostgreSQL hay MongoDB, cùng với các phương pháp tối ưu hóa hiệu suất.

Bảo mật trong phát triển ứng dụng backend

Bảo mật là một khía cạnh không thể xem nhẹ trong backend. Kỹ năng xây dựng các biện pháp bảo mật cho ứng dụng của bạn sẽ giúp bảo vệ dữ liệu cá nhân và thông tin nhạy cảm của người dùng. Tài liệu sẽ chỉ ra cách để xác thực người dùng, kiểm soát quyền truy cập, mã hóa dữ liệu cũng như phát hiện và ứng phó với các mối đe dọa. Những vấn đề thường gặp như SQL Injection hay Cross-Site Scripting (XSS) sẽ được phân tích chi tiết trong tài liệu, giúp bạn nhận diện và phòng tránh hiệu quả.

Các công cụ phát triển và môi trường làm việc

Khi học backend lập trình, bạn sẽ cần làm quen với nhiều công cụ phát triển khác nhau, từ IDEs đến các công cụ quản lý dự án. Tài liệu hướng dẫn sẽ giúp bạn biết cách cài đặt và sử dụng các công cụ như Git, Docker, Postman... để tối ưu hóa quy trình làm việc. Đặc biệt, việc sử dụng các công cụ kiểm thử tự động sẽ giúp bạn duy trì chất lượng mã nguồn và tăng năng suất trong việc phát triển ứng dụng.

Bạn có thể tham khảo thêm tài liệu về các công cụ này trong Danh sách tài liệu để có cái nhìn toàn diện hơn.

Xu hướng và công nghệ mới trong backend lập trình

Công nghệ luôn thay đổi và lập trình backend không ngoại lệ. Việc cập nhật các xu hướng mới nhất như microservices, serverless architecture hay containerization sẽ giúp bạn không chỉ cập nhật kiến thức mà còn cải thiện khả năng làm việc trong môi trường hiện đại. Tài liệu sẽ cung cấp những thông tin cần thiết về các xu hướng và công nghệ mới, giúp bạn có thể áp dụng thực tế vào các dự án của mình. Đó là lý do vì sao việc đọc nhiều tài liệu khác nhau là cần thiết để theo kịp sự phát triển của ngành nghề này.

Lập kế hoạch học tập hiệu quả với tài liệu backend

Để thành công trong việc học backend lập trình, bạn cần xây dựng một kế hoạch học tập rõ ràng. Hãy xác định những mục tiêu học tập của bạn và tìm kiếm các tài liệu phù hợp để đạt được những mục tiêu đó. Việc đọc tài liệu từ cơ bản đến nâng cao sẽ giúp bạn hệ thống hóa kiến thức. Ngoài ra, hãy dành thời gian luyện tập với các dự án thực tế để áp dụng kiến thức đã học. Việc kết hợp lý thuyết và thực hành sẽ giúp bạn tiến bộ nhanh chóng trong lĩnh vực backend lập trình.

Tài liệu nâng cao và hướng dẫn sử dụng

Đối với những ai đã nắm vững kiến thức cơ bản, tài liệu nâng cao sẽ cung cấp những chiến lược phát triển ứng dụng, tối ưu hóa và mở rộng hệ thống. Việc tham khảo các case study, cũng như các tài liệu hướng dẫn sử dụng chuyên sâu sẽ giúp bạn đi sâu vào các khía cạnh phức tạp hơn. Điều này không chỉ giúp bạn xây dựng ứng dụng tốt hơn mà còn giúp hình thành các ý tưởng sáng tạo trong quá trình lập trình.

Đọc thêm